There are many habits that people engage in that can be detrimental to their health, happiness, and overall well-being. Here are some of the most common habits that people should consider stopping:

1. Smoking: Smoking is one of the most harmful habits that people can engage in. It can lead to a wide range of health problems, including lung cancer, heart disease, and respiratory issues.

2. Overeating: Overeating can lead to obesity, which is a major health concern in many parts of the world. 3. Procrastination: Procrastination can be a major obstacle to achieving one's goals. It can lead to missed deadlines, increased stress, and a lack of productivity.

4. Negativity: Negative thinking can be a major source of stress and anxiety. It can also lead to a lack of motivation and a sense of hopelessness.

5. Lack of exercise: Exercise is essential for maintaining good health and well-being. A lack of exercise can lead to weight gain, muscle loss, and a range of health problems.

6. Poor sleep habits: Poor sleep habits can lead to a range of health problems, including fatigue, irritability, and a weakened immune system.

7. Excessive alcohol consumption: Excessive alcohol consumption can lead to a range of health problems, including liver disease, high blood pressure, and an increased risk of certain types of cancer.

8. Spending too much time on social media: Spending too much time on social media can lead to feelings of isolation, depression, and anxiety. It can also lead to a lack of productivity and a sense of disconnection from the real world.

9. Nail-biting: Nail-biting can be a difficult habit to break, but it can lead to a range of health problems, including infections and damage to the teeth and gums.
